welllll i was stupid and tried it quite a while ago.. i did not get any viruses (though that could be because of my awesome norton anti-virus program)
It will show you tons of ads and other programs, partnerships, (like zwinky, smiley central)
just don't click on them,
uncheck any extra stuff when downloading
I somehow ended up downloading a toolbar, that has those partnerships on it, as well as a direct link to mywebface, where you customize a cartoon to make it look like you

NOTE = you will not be able to make your cartoon look as close to your real self as they did in those ads. I was actuallly very disappointed in the program in the beginning, but my pic did come out pretty decent
